GRC材料在箱式变电站一体化工厂化基础中应用 被引量:1

Application of GRC Materials in Integrated Factory-Based Foundation of Container-Type Substations

摘要 随着城市建设规划的扩展及对环境的考虑,曩昔的那种集降压、长距离配电以及架空电网现已不能符合现代城市的供电发展。城网改造要求高压直接进市区,变电设备深化负荷中心,电能经过地下电缆传输,配电设备与周围环境协调一致。GRC材料相对于传统的混凝土材料更轻,便于搬运和安装。它还具有良好的可塑性,可以在制作过程中进行模具成型批量化生产,能适应各种复杂的设计需求。对电网、电信、燃气、交通等其它设备组件组合应用有一定的参考和借鉴价值。 With the expansion of urban construction planning and consideration of the environment,the traditional set of voltage reduction,long-distance power distribution,and overhead power grid cannot meet the power supply development of modern cities.The urban network transformation requires high voltage direct access to urban areas,deepening of load centers for power transformation equipment,transmission of electric energy through underground cables,and coordination between power distribu-tion equipment and the surrounding environment.GRC materials are lighter than traditional concrete materials,facilitating handling and installation.It also has good plasticity,allowing for mold forming and mass production during the manufacturing process,and can adapt to various complex design require-ments.It has certain reference and reference value for the combination and application of power grid,telecommunications,gas,transportation,and other equipment components.
